ABSTRACT: This study aims to find out the form of euphemisms used in interaction that talks aboutsexuality. This research focuses on revealing the use of euphemism from gender perspective. The stigma towardmen and women assume that women speak more politely than men. Based on this phenomenon, the researcherinterested to find out the use of language, especially the euphemism between men and women when talkingabout sexuality. The data is taken from the interaction in YouTube channel “tonight show”. This study uses agihmethod with BUL (Bagi Unsur Langsung) as the basic technique. The result of this study indicate that men usesmore euphemism than women. Men and women use the word form as the most frequently used form ofeuphemism. This result is in line with the research conducted by Adriana (2012) that stated men tend to speakless and use shorter expression in informal situation and women uses word as the shortest form of euphemism insexual interaction to maintain prestige or self-dignity when discussing something taboo.

KEYWORDS: euphemism, sexuality, stereotype, language and gender, taboo.
